Challenge to Raising Drug-Free Kids: Overindulgent Parents


A child  is usually his or her parents’ apple of the eye.  When children are brought to this world, the parents stop, reflect and decide to change the course of their lives to give their offspring a better future. It is normal for a mother to never want to part from her child and to raise the same with the highest ideals. The father will also naturally want to give everything to his little bundle of joy.

spoiled kidsParents always wish to send their children to the best schools, clothe them with the best brands, buy them their Playstation or Nintendo Wii or iPod or iPhone even if somebody’s entire paycheck has to be blown on any of them.  Parents can be irrational when it comes to showering their children with love and more often than not, this irrationality can bring about far-from-innocent consequences.

When children always get what they want, the importance of self-gratification is heightened and the reality that some things will not be good for them is never learned. Hence, when they want something, they’ll want it regardless of the consequences it may bring.

When raised by overindulgent parents, children tend to overindulge by themselves and if, by their teenage years, they start touching drugs, it could be very difficult to pull them out of the habit. Children who are not used to self-denial will find it hard to resist the temptation of drugs later on.

While it’s normal for a parent to want to give the world to his child, it’s essential that things are reined into their right perspectives.  Even if it means refusing to take everyone to Disneyland this summer, it must be done because children need to know that there are things they will have to take a ‘no’ for and this is simply a fact of life they have to live with whether they like it or not.
